Class: Discorb::Message::Interaction
- Inherits:
 - 
      DiscordModel
      
        
- Object
 - DiscordModel
 - Discorb::Message::Interaction
 
 
- Defined in:
 - lib/discorb/message.rb
 
Overview
Represents a interaction of message.
Instance Attribute Summary collapse
- 
  
    
      #id -> Discorb::Snowflake 
    
    
  
  
  
  
    
      readonly
    
    
  
  
  
  
  
  
    
The user ID.
 - #name -> String? readonly
 - 
  
    
      #type -> Class 
    
    
  
  
  
  
    
      readonly
    
    
  
  
  
  
  
  
    
The type of interaction.
 - 
  
    
      #user -> Discorb::User 
    
    
  
  
  
  
    
      readonly
    
    
  
  
  
  
  
  
    
The user.
 
Method Summary
Methods inherited from DiscordModel
Instance Attribute Details
#id -> Discorb::Snowflake (readonly)
Returns The user ID.
      610 611 612  | 
    
      # File 'lib/discorb/message.rb', line 610 def id @id end  | 
  
#name -> String? (readonly)
      613 614 615  | 
    
      # File 'lib/discorb/message.rb', line 613 def name @name end  | 
  
#type -> Class (readonly)
Returns The type of interaction.
      615 616 617  | 
    
      # File 'lib/discorb/message.rb', line 615 def type @type end  | 
  
#user -> Discorb::User (readonly)
Returns The user.
      617 618 619  | 
    
      # File 'lib/discorb/message.rb', line 617 def user @user end  |